BlackArmor NAS - How to Create a Span Volume

This article provides instructions for creating a Span Volume.



A span volume is a group of disk drives collected in a server, not protected by RAID. It is also known as JBOD.
The following provides the steps necessary to create a span volume. It is assumed that:

  • You have backed up any/all critical data off of the BlackArmor NAS Server.
  • All previous unneeded volumes have been deleted.
  • You are currently logged into the BlackArmor Manager with admin privileges.

Procedure(s):

  1. Mouseover Storage and click Volumes. The Volumes page opens.
  2. Click the Add icon. The Volume Add Disk Selection page opens. Select the drive (HDDs) you wish to include in the volume.
  3. Click Next. The Volume Add RAID Type page opens. Span is the only option.
  4. Click Next. Enter the following information:
    1. Volume Name
    2. Volume Description
    3. Check whether to Encrypt the volume.
    4. Enter a Volume Size or check the Max box to use the entire space of the selected drives.
  5. Click Next. The Volume Add Summary page opens showing you the settings for the volume.
  6. Click Finish. Volume creation starts processing. When finished, the volume prepares and continues its preparation. This may take awhile depending on the size of the volume.
